A career coach is a trained and experienced professional who works with individuals to help them identify their career goals, develop a plan to achieve those goals, and navigate the job search process. They provide guidance, support, and accountability to help their clients reach their full potential and find success in their chosen field.
One of the key benefits of working with a career coach is gaining clarity and focus on your career goals. Many people struggle to define what they want out of their careers and may feel lost or unsure about which direction to take. A career coach can help you explore your interests, strengths, and passions, and align them with your career aspirations. They can help you define your long-term goals and create a roadmap to achieve them, providing you with a sense of direction and purpose in your career.
career coaches also provide valuable insights and advice on job search strategies, resume writing, interview preparation, and networking. In today’s competitive job market, having a strong resume and polished interview skills are essential to stand out from the crowd. A career coach can help you create a compelling resume that highlights your skills and experiences, tailor your cover letters to specific job opportunities, and prepare you for interviews by conducting mock interviews and providing feedback on your performance.
Furthermore, a career coach can help you build a professional network and connect with industry professionals who can open doors to new career opportunities. Networking is a powerful tool for advancing your career, and a career coach can teach you how to network effectively, both in person and online. They can provide you with tips on building relationships, attending networking events, and utilizing social media to expand your professional connections.
Another valuable aspect of working with a career coach is gaining confidence and self-assurance in your abilities. Many people struggle with imposter syndrome or self-doubt, which can hold them back from reaching their full potential. A career coach can help you identify and overcome limiting beliefs, build your self-confidence, and develop a positive mindset that empowers you to take bold steps in your career. They can provide support and encouragement as you navigate challenges and setbacks, helping you stay motivated and focused on your goals.
